About three years ago my grandfather gave me a 1967 volkswagon. The 1967 volkswagon is the most looked for volkswagon. The reason is is because this year was the last year they built before the super beetle. The color of the bug was yellow and the interior was thrashed. My dad Mike decided to fix it up and was going to sell it. On the drivers side door it had been crushed in because a tree fell on it. My did all the body work to fix it. We had to sand so much, we figured that we had sanded for about a total of 18 hours. After the paint was on (picture above), the bug was started to get really nice and my dad asked if I wanted it for my first car. And of course I said yes because the bug was so nice. My dad painted it a dark burgandy matalic and put new interior in it and got it running good. My dad did everything to the bug except the tinting on the windows.
Once the bug was almost complete he decided to put a stereo system in it. Right now it has 2 ten inch JBL subwoofers with a 400 watt Lanzar Vibe amp pushing them. We preffer these subs because they hit hard and quick. It also has 2 pioneer 6" by 9" and 2 premier 6 1/2". It has an Aiwa CD player that is 40 watts by 4 speakers. We have built so many speaker boxes for the bug, just for different styles and the one that is in there is the one we are going to keep. My dad has built all the speaker boxes. Just the other day me and my dad decided we wanted it to be lower in the front. So of course we did but it was a pain in the but. In the front end are tortion bars and we had to take all of them and and tear the whole thing apart. After that was done we had to cut the tubing so that we could weld in the adjuster to lower it and raise it. Once this was done we had to put it together which was another pain in the butt but we finely got it done and it looks so much better. Well this is my story, and THANKS for coming here.
